This core value influences our products and guides our collaborative work environment.The OpportunityJoin our Diner Core Availability team, responsible for developing and managing the systems that drive availability search for our core diner experience. We aim to provide quick and reliable booking solutions across our extensive global network.We cater to millions of diners, managing thousands of searches every second while adhering to stringent low-latency and high-reliability standards. The team oversees the complete lifecycle of availability queries: from integrating upstream changes (inventory, policies, events) via event-driven pipelines to maintaining highly optimized in-memory and distributed cache layers, and addressing real-time search requests from both web and mobile clients.We are seeking a Staff Engineer who possesses a profound understanding of the underlying technologies and dependencies to tackle complex challenges. This role is pivotal in enhancing the performance, reliability, and simplicity of our availability search solutions at OpenTable.Your work will involve a variety of technologies, including C#/.NET, Redis, in-memory and distributed caches, RESTful APIs, and Kafka-based event-driven architectures (EDA).What You’ll DoAs a hands-on engineer and a technical leader, you will engage in coding, drafting technical design documents, reviewing proposals, and taking ownership of solutions from conceptualization to deployment, monitoring, and iterative enhancements.Code Craft and ArchitectureDesign, implement, and enhance C#/.NET services and APIs that deliver availability data to internal and external stakeholders.Lead the architectural development of availability search services and associated caches, ensuring optimal performance and reliability.

This position begins as a remote role, transitioning to a hybrid model requiring in-office work twice a week at our downtown Toronto location.As a Senior Frontend Engineer on the Availability Planning & Experiences team, you will develop essential tools that empower restaurants to optimize their operations on OpenTable.The Availability Planning feature serves as the core mechanism for OpenTable for Restaurants. It allows restaurants to manage their schedules, define shifts, organize seating arrangements, and refine their booking processes. You will tackle complex challenges that require a balance of precision and flexibility, providing restaurants with robust controls while ensuring an intuitive user experience.Additionally, you'll play a critical role in shaping our Experiences offerings, enabling restaurants to craft unique events and services. Your contributions will directly influence how restaurants design, manage, and present these experiences to their guests.In terms of engineering, you will be working with a modern frontend stack, including:JavaScript + TypeScriptReact + ReduxReact Testing Library, Jest, and Cypress for comprehensive testing
